The Waste Heat Recovery System Market size was estimated at USD 82.89 billion in 2023, USD 89.68 billion in 2024, and is expected to grow at a CAGR of 8.44% to reach USD 146.23 billion by 2030.

A waste heat recovery system uses thermal energy to reduce the quantity of heat lost in this manner by reusing it in the same or a different process. As the industrial sector continues improving its energy efficiency, retrieving waste heat losses delivers an attractive opportunity for an emission-free and less costly energy resource. The rising electricity consumption, favorable government initiatives, and emerging adoption from end-user industries are driving the need for waste heat recovery systems. However, associated high implementation costs and concerns related to temperature restrictions and transportation may hinder the market development. Nevertheless, the ongoing research and development activities for advanced heat recovery technologies and potential investment for novel products create lucrative opportunities for market growth in the forecast period. 

Regional Insights

Increasing concerns about the cost of energy and energy security and general environmental and sustainability concerns, there is now rising global interest in the development and application of WHR systems. The European region covers a significant spectrum of the market owing to government regulatory requirements on emissions reduction targets. Moreover, the DryFiciency project aims to lead energy-intensive sectors of European manufacturing to high energy efficiency and reduce fossil carbon emissions through waste heat recovery system to foster competitiveness, improve energy supply security, and ensure sustainable European production. The waste heat recovery system market is also advancing its growth in the American region owing to favorable government initiatives and the introduction of novel technologies. The Asia–Pacific region has been experiencing the highest growth rate in the last few years, at about 10% per annum, with China and India accounting for the highest number of installations of heat recovery units.
